O&S Doors to turn dust into power in a £9million ‘first of its kind’ investment

The First Minister Michelle O’Neill and deputy First Minister Emma Little-Pengelly have welcomed a £9million investment by O&S Doors to install a biomass-fuelled Combined Heat and Power (CHP) system. The investment is co-funded by the Shared Island Sustainability Capital Grant Scheme, with a grant of £2.4million.
